The duct system is the primary contamination reservoir in most residential HVAC systems because it accumulates contamination continuously with every HVAC cycle and filters the largest particles but allows smaller ones to settle on duct surfaces with each pass in Carlisle.
Truck-mounted vacuum equipment connected to the duct system creates sustained negative pressure throughout the complete system in Carlisle, IA. Rotary brush agitation and compressed air tools systematically dislodge contamination from every duct surface while the negative pressure captures the dislodged particles before they can re-enter the living space in Carlisle. A correctly cleaned duct system delivers measurably stronger airflow from supply registers, measurably reduced dust accumulation on room surfaces, and indoor air quality improvement typically perceived by household members within the first few HVAC cycles after service in Carlisle, IA.

Supply vent surfaces in humid rooms can develop condensation when cold conditioned air exits into warm, humid room air in Carlisle, IA. That condensation provides the moisture mold needs to establish on the vent surfaces in Carlisle. Return duct surfaces in areas of elevated humidity can develop microbial contamination from the humid room air they draw through them in Carlisle, IA. Accumulated debris in the duct runs restricts the cross-sectional area available for airflow in Carlisle, IA. Accumulated debris in the vent channels restricts the opening area at the delivery point in Carlisle. Both restrictions compound to reduce the volume of conditioned air each room receives per HVAC cycle in Carlisle, IA. Rooms at the end of long duct runs with multiple contaminated vent surfaces experience the cumulative effect of both restrictions in Carlisle.

Restriction in both the duct runs and the vent channels forces the HVAC blower to work against greater resistance than designed in Carlisle, IA. The blower runs longer and harder per cycle in Carlisle. The system consumes more energy per degree of conditioning delivered in Carlisle, IA. Cleaning both removes the resistance from the complete system and allows the HVAC to operate at designed efficiency in Carlisle.
